首页源码git push -f(怎么撤回刚刚git合并代码)

git push -f(怎么撤回刚刚git合并代码)

编程之家2024-06-10236次浏览

一、怎么撤回刚刚git合并代码

要撤回刚刚的git合并代码,可以通过使用gitreset命令来完成。首先使用gitlog命令查看提交历史,找到要撤回的合并提交的commitid,然后使用gitreset--hard<commitid>命令来撤销合并。

git push -f(怎么撤回刚刚git合并代码)

这将把代码库的状态重置到指定的提交,同时丢弃了所有未提交的改动。确保在执行该命令前备份好重要的改动,以免数据丢失。

完成后可以使用gitpush-f强制推送到远程仓库。

二、git怎么合并commit

要合并commit,首先使用gitrebase-i命令来交互式地重排commit的顺序或者合并多个commit。

在交互模式下,将需要合并的commit改为pick,其后的commit改为squash或者fixup,保存并退出编辑器。

然后会进入另一个编辑器页面,可以编辑commit的信息,保存并退出。

接下来git会自动合并这些commit,如果有冲突需要手动解决。

git push -f(怎么撤回刚刚git合并代码)

最后使用gitpush-f强制推送到远程仓库。

完成后可以使用gitlog命令来确认commit是否已经合并。

三、如何gitpush或者merge指定的几个文件

gitadd13 gitcommit gitpush 这个操作后只会提交1和3,其他文件不会提交,如果其他文件比较麻烦你可以直接将他们加入忽略,以后就不会检测那些文件的状态 把要忽略的文件提那家到.gitignore这文件就好了,这个文件要跟.git文件夹在同一级目录。 希望我的回答能帮助你

git push -f(怎么撤回刚刚git合并代码)
高山低谷 高山低谷的人生哲理紧迫感?紧迫感到底是咋个说